JAX-WS: JAXBContext construction in JAX-WS should avoid SessionBean

Background:
The JAX-WS runtime inspects the JAX-WS artifacts to determine which packages or
classes should be part of the JAXBContext.
In most cases, the JAXBContext is constructed with a series of packages (which
is relatively fast).
However if a package does not contain JAXB ObjectFactory or package.info, then
the JAXBUtils code must inspect individual classes in the package to see if
they are actually JAXB tolerable.
Problem:
When the code falls down this secondary lookup path, it should avoid classes
that implement javax.ejb.SessionBean. Such classes are not JAXB classes and
inspecting those classes can result in degraded performance.
Solution:
I have a design to inspect classes to see if they should be skipped over. For
example classes that implement SessionBean should be skipped. This new code
avoids loading the SessionBean objects (which may not be present).
I am testing the solution, and I am designing a unit test to verify the code.
